Graphic Design
Provo College is pleased to offer prospective students an Associate of Science in Graphic Design degree program. This challenging curriculum can be completed in 18-20 months. Focusing on the fundamentals of graphic design, students in the Graphic Design degree program train on the latest design software. In addition, each student in the graphic design program receives an Apple laptop to use during the program, and after graduation. Coursework includes topics such as art direction, web page design, basic illustration, typography, color theory, basic design principles, Photoshop, Adobe Illustrator, and QuarkXPress.

Accreditation
Provo College is accredited by the Accrediting Commission of Career Schools and Colleges of Technology (ACCSCT).

Going to College in Provo, Utah
Provo is Utah's third largest city with about 105,000 people. It is a clean, pleasant city beautifully situated between the Wasatch Mountains and 250-square mile Utah Lake.
The mountains surrounding Provo provide good hiking, mountain biking and fishing opportunities among beautiful alpine scenery. In winter there is downhill and cross-country skiing at Sundance Ski Resort, owned by Robert Redford. Also near town is the Mt. Timpanogos Cave National Monument and Bridal Veil Falls.
